Bioethanol has emerged as a strategic renewable fuel in the global effort to mitigate climate change and transition toward cleaner energy systems. Produced from biomass sources through fermentation and distillation, bioethanol reduces greenhouse gas emissions and supports more sustainable mobility. Unlike traditional fossil fuels, it emits significantly fewer pollutants during combustion. This makes it an important element of eco-friendly automotive initiatives. Beyond fuel, bioethanol serves as a feedstock for chemical synthesis, p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, and industrial cleaning products.

Several governments encourage ethanol use to reduce oil imports, cut tailpipe emissions, and build local bioeconomies. Bioethanol production is particularly attractive to agriculture-based economies, where abundant biomass waste can be converted into renewable fuel. This reduces waste disposal issues and supports circular economy models.

Hybrid and flexible-fuel vehicles are becoming more commonplace, expanding the use of ethanol blends. Meanwhile, research continues on bioethanol-powered engines and hydrogen extraction from ethanol to support next-generation fuel cell technologies.

Technological developments are transforming feedstock utilization, with lignocellulosic waste from forestry, crop residues, and municipal waste becoming viable options for ethanol production. This reduces reliance on edible crops and enhances sustainability. Enzyme optimization, genetic engineering, and improved fermentation techniques enable higher conversion efficiency and lower production costs.

Bioethanol’s value extends beyond energy, increasingly influencing industrial sectors looking for biodegradable solvent alternatives. This creates a diversified market for ethanol-based products.
